No, they're the correctly rated front coil springs for the rig. Super Steer custom makes their springs for the application. I'm going to order a pair for mine but I need to find somewhere to weigh it. They won't sell me springs without a 4-corner weigh. The chassis manufacturers don't know what's going to be sitting on top of their "incomplete vehicle". After doing a lot of reading, I'm convinced the air bags installed in the front coils of the older rigs are band-aids at best. They are somewhat effective in compensating for under-rated springs, but there's nothing more effective than having the right springs in it.
Yes takes care of the wander and bobbing . Last weekend I got to drive in cross winds and head winds . Did I feel the wind yes but it was all felt in the steering wheel where its suppose to be and easily controlled . Before with air bags it had this funny bobbing and jerking in high winds that's all gone . Feeling the wind is the nature of the beast. controlling it where right weigh spring comes in keeps everything tight . That 1/2 to 3/4 lift you get from air bags is the problem not the fix .
